Output 84dbc08c5d69e45cf17592987de8e1e8a060e691def7dc21c08cd42a682b57ea:0

value
57363
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 10d4db383bb6b32340f1e38f23ef8a123616df87 OP_EQUALVERIFY OP_CHECKSIG
address
12Xzoazp13erdY1hJG7qAn8qEpzzXZ6TQh
transaction
84dbc08c5d69e45cf17592987de8e1e8a060e691def7dc21c08cd42a682b57ea
confirmations
305961
spent
true